One day out in the little town of Verona, I played this game called C&C, Command & Conquer. This was the first RTS I had ever had the chance to play. I remember the opening video, it was this guy Seth talking to me, telling me from God to Kand to Seth I am his right hand, and I have a task for you. He pupped up this piture of this guy and says, he need to be eliminated, then you go on a mission. This game put you in control of a squad of about 16 Soldiers with Assult Rifles, and 2 Hummers with guns. The next game in the series was Red Alert. In red alert Stalin built this mechine and goes back in time and kill Hitler! Sound great right? Wrong, he end's up capturing Albert Einstein and trying to force him to build Nukes and all sorts of Death mechines. Well the Allies weren't going to have that, and they called on me to rescue him. This is a really great game both C&C and also Red Alert, I mention Red Alert because it has a skirmish mode, and I like that offline multiplayer. I remeber when i got my first MCV I though it was for squahing things until my freind show me how to open it up, then you build a powerplant and then a barracks.
